Inhi Cho Suh, the Vice President of Product Management for IBM's Information Management
Business.
She is in attendance at the 2012 IBM IOD Event and joins Wikibon analyst Dave Vellante inside theCUBE, for a discussion on IBM's plans for Big Data and their real-time analytics
technology,
"Hadoop is really offline batch, and the design point is to leverage the distributed memory and all system capabilities of that kind of architecture. With stream computing it's a completely different design of being able to sense and respond.
When I think about Hadoop, I think about the things you do in your head, you're in a mode of deep reflection, you want to sit back think about what happened during the day, When you're in sense and respond mode...you're naturally responding based on instinct and experience all in under a second."
